When choosing between VRpatients and DDx by Sketchy, physicians should consider their primary need for simulation creation versus a robust library of pre-built, adaptive scenarios. VRpatients excels as a no-code platform for creating highly customizable, immersive simulations across web, VR, and mixed reality environments. It’s ideal for institutions that want to author their own unique patient cases, integrate with existing task trainers via mixed reality, and provide 24/7 asynchronous access with AI-driven debriefing. Its strength lies in its flexibility for custom content development and multi-modal deployment.

Conversely, DDx by Sketchy is best suited for organizations seeking an extensive collection of faculty-built, AI-powered adaptive clinical scenarios designed to enhance diagnostic and treatment planning skills. With over 300 cases and the ability to generate unlimited new ones, it focuses on scaling clinical readiness training with automatic scoring, personalized feedback, and centralized progress tracking. The key practical difference is VRpatients’ emphasis on user-generated content and immersive technology, while DDx by Sketchy prioritizes a vast, adaptive case library for diagnostic skill development. Physicians prioritizing the creation of bespoke, multi-reality simulations should lean towards VRpatients, whereas those needing a comprehensive, adaptive case library for diagnostic training and reduced faculty workload would benefit more from DDx by Sketchy.

Frequently Asked Questions

VRpatients offers a no-code platform with a flexible authoring tool, allowing instructors to build custom scenarios by customizing patient avatars, environments, symptoms, and clinical interventions using drag-and-drop tools and visual logic pathways. They also provide VRpatients University with structured training modules and editable scenario templates to help faculty quickly create and modify simulations. DDx by Sketchy provides over 300 faculty-built cases and supports unlimited case generation for curriculum alignment, with cases authored and reviewed by expert clinical educators. While DDx cases are expertly pre-created to ensure consistency, faculty can customize how DDx is used within their curriculum by selecting relevant cases and setting pacing, and there is also a case creation tool to differentiate cases.
VRpatients emphasizes medically accurate art created by professional artists and uses PhysioLogicAIu2122 for real-time, context-aware interactions where patient dialogue and behaviors adapt based on user inputs and clinical decisions, with educators maintaining control over consistency and accuracy. DDx by Sketchy ensures clinical accuracy through a multi-step quality assurance process, including expert clinician authorship, peer review by a second clinician, and ongoing student testing, with AI responses based on expert-vetted information and updated based on validated research and faculty feedback.
VRpatients allows for the customization of patient avatars, environments, symptoms, and clinical interventions, enabling instructors to design simulations that reflect real clinical workflows in various settings, including mental health encounters and pre-hospital EMS, beyond its listed specialties of Critical Care, Emergency Medicine, and Internal Medicine. DDx by Sketchy offers 300+ faculty-built cases across specialties and is designed for broad applicability across programs, specialties, and learner levels, including pre-clerkship, clerkship, and residency programs, with cases tagged by clinical discipline, difficulty, and phase of training.
VRpatients includes AI grading and debriefing tools, along with performance tracking features that measure critical actions, time-to-intervention, and decision accuracy. DDx by Sketchy provides rubric-based competency assessment, centralized dashboards for progress tracking, personalized feedback, and automatic scoring and analytics, offering detailed class-level and learner-level performance insights, including student activity logs and reasoning artifacts for feedback and documentation.
VRpatients allows for the incorporation of monitoring equipment and diagnostic media, such as ECGs or lab results, into scenarios, and its mixed reality feature enables users to interact with existing task trainers and equipment within the virtual simulation. DDx by Sketchy focuses on recreating the full arc of an authentic clinical encounter, including history taking, interpreting labs, and making management decisions, mirroring what students do in real practice, though specific EHR simulation features are not detailed.
VRpatients offers enterprise-grade security and 24/7 asynchronous access, allowing for scalable, intelligent, and secure simulation experiences accessible anytime, anywhere, and supports consistent, repeatable experiences for large cohorts. DDx by Sketchy is designed to scale clinical readiness training without scaling faculty workload and helps medical schools deliver consistent, validated clinical reasoning training for every learner across distributed campuses and clinical sites, with easy student onboarding via secure links.
VRpatients offers support through VRpatients University, structured training modules, a Help Center, and onboarding services to assist with scenario creation, logic, and AI dialogue features, helping institutions learn best practices. DDx by Sketchy emphasizes 'Educator-First Support' with assistance from real humans who understand clinical education, and they partner closely with faculty for setup, onboarding, and best-practice guidance, aiming for seamless implementation.
